Abstract:
Persian literature, with its rich poetic heritage, holds a unique position in the cultural and intellectual history of the world. This article explores the evolution and influence of Persian poetry from classical to modern times, highlighting the works of key poets such as Ferdowsi, Rumi, Hafez, Saadi, and Forough Farrokhzad. Through selected verses in both Persian and English translation, the article analyzes how these poets expressed themes of identity, mysticism, ethics, love, and resistance. It further investigates the global reach of Persian poetry and its impact on world literature and philosophy. Ultimately, the article presents Persian poetry as a dynamic, enduring force—one that continues to shape thought, bridge cultures, and articulate universal human experiences.
